What Defines an Energy Saving Dehumidifier?

An energy-saving dehumidifier is defined by features that enhance efficiency while reducing electricity consumption.

  • Energy Star Certification: Dehumidifiers with this certification meet specific energy efficiency guidelines set by the U.S. Environmental Protection Agency. They use advanced technology to reduce energy consumption while effectively removing moisture from the air.
  • Built-in Humidity Sensors: These sensors automatically adjust the dehumidifier’s operation based on the humidity levels in the room. This feature ensures that the unit only runs when necessary, conserving energy by preventing over-dehumidification.
  • Variable Speed Compressors: Instead of running at a constant speed, variable speed compressors can adjust their operation to match the moisture removal needs. This flexibility allows for less energy use during lower humidity levels compared to traditional fixed-speed models.
  • Auto-Restart Function: In the event of a power outage, dehumidifiers with this feature automatically resume operation with the previous settings once power is restored. This ensures continuous moisture management without wasting energy on unnecessary restarts.
  • Low-Temperature Operation: Energy-saving dehumidifiers are designed to operate efficiently in cooler temperatures, usually down to 41°F. This feature is particularly beneficial in basements or climates where humidity persists even in lower temperatures, reducing energy use during cooler months.
  • Continuous Drain Option: Some dehumidifiers offer a continuous drain feature that allows for direct draining of collected water, eliminating the need for manual emptying of the water tank. This not only improves convenience but also enhances efficiency by allowing the unit to run longer without interruption.

How Can You Determine the Right Size for an Energy Saving Dehumidifier?

Determining the right size for an energy-saving dehumidifier involves several key factors:

  • Room Size: The size of the room where the dehumidifier will be used is crucial in selecting the appropriate unit.
  • Humidity Level: Assessing the existing humidity levels in the room helps in understanding how powerful the dehumidifier needs to be.
  • Ceiling Height: The height of the ceiling can impact the volume of air that needs to be treated, affecting the dehumidifier’s efficiency.
  • Usage Frequency: Consider how often the dehumidifier will be used, as this affects the capacity and energy consumption.
  • Drainage Options: Evaluating the drainage options available can influence the choice of dehumidifier size and features.

Room size is typically measured in square feet, and dehumidifiers are rated by their capacity to remove moisture, usually expressed in pints per day. A larger room will require a unit with a higher capacity to effectively manage humidity levels.

Humidity level can be measured using a hygrometer. If the humidity is consistently above 60%, a more powerful dehumidifier may be necessary to reach comfortable levels, ensuring efficient moisture removal without excessive energy consumption.

Ceiling height should also be taken into account, as a standard dehumidifier is often designed for an 8-foot ceiling. Taller ceilings may require a unit designed for larger spaces to ensure even moisture control throughout the room.

Usage frequency plays a significant role in determining the size of the dehumidifier. If the unit will be used continuously in a damp environment, a model with a higher capacity may be more efficient and save energy over time.

Finally, drainage options are relevant because some dehumidifiers come with built-in pumps for continuous drainage, while others require manual emptying. Understanding your drainage setup can help in selecting a size that meets your convenience needs and efficiency goals.

What Maintenance Practices Can Extend the Life of Your Energy Saving Dehumidifier?

Implementing effective maintenance practices can significantly extend the life of your energy-saving dehumidifier.

  • Regular Cleaning of Filters: Keeping the air filters clean is crucial for optimal performance. Clogged filters can restrict airflow, forcing the dehumidifier to work harder, which can lead to increased energy consumption and shortened lifespan.
  • Emptying the Water Reservoir: Regularly emptying the water tank prevents overflow and potential damage to the unit. If the tank is left full for too long, it can cause the dehumidifier to shut down or malfunction.
  • Inspecting and Cleaning Coils: The coils of the dehumidifier should be checked and cleaned periodically to ensure efficient operation. Dust and mold can accumulate on the coils, reducing their efficiency and causing the unit to overheat or fail.
  • Checking for Leaks: Regularly inspect the dehumidifier for any signs of leaks, which can indicate underlying issues. Addressing leaks promptly can prevent water damage and ensure the unit operates efficiently.
  • Proper Placement: Ensure the dehumidifier is positioned correctly in a well-ventilated area, away from walls and obstructions. Proper placement enhances airflow and allows the unit to function more efficiently, thus prolonging its lifespan.
  • Seasonal Maintenance: Before storing your dehumidifier during off-seasons, perform a thorough cleaning and ensure it’s dry. This prevents mold growth and prepares the unit for efficient use when needed again.
  • Professional Servicing: Having your dehumidifier checked by a professional once a year can help identify potential issues before they become serious problems. Regular servicing can include checking refrigerant levels and ensuring all components are functioning properly.
